内容記述 | - Adequate CIRT dose delivery with protection of key OARs in complex H&N cancer appears feasible with the horizontal + coplanar approach. - Dose increase in optic nerves and eyes when near or obstructing tumor from the port were noted. - Increased brain dosage was noted in all cases. The impact of low-dose high-LET CIRT on neural tissue requires further exploration. - Potentials such as sitting-up immobilization for anteroposterior delivery may mitigate the limitations seen here. A larger cohort analysis is in progress. | |||||
